Sun King Brewery buys Thr3e Wise Men Brewing’s Indy location, announces new taproom

August 6, 2019Keith Gribbins

This is good news. Indy beer icon Sun King Brewery is going to take over the recently closed Thr3e Wise Men Brewing Co. location on Broad Ripple Ave. in Indianapolis. We reported that location would be sold via an auction in mid-July. Last Friday, Sun King Brewery acquired it and announced plans to open a taproom, projected to open in fall of 2019.

From the press release:

“The Broad Ripple area has been huge supporters of Sun King since our inception 10 years ago,” said Sun King Cofounder and Owner, Clay Robinson, “We already work with an abundance of non-profit and community organizations throughout the area, and this gives us the opportunity to have a greater presence and truly be a part of the Broad Ripple community.”

Sun King’s community work is cool and notable. The company has partnered with hundreds of community organizations (from Keep Indianapolis Beautiful to the Ronald McDonald House) over the years to raise awareness and funds for great causes. The company is celebrating 10 years in 2019, and it currently has three other locations — its downtown Indianapolis production facility and tasting room, its Carmel, Ind., Sun King Spirits distillery and a soon-to-open Sun King Fishers Tap Room and Small Batch Brewery.

Sun King acquired the assets of Thr3e Wise Men in the aforementioned Key Auctioneers auction, which included a top to bottom operation from a brewhouse and kitchen equipment to restaurant furnishings and a three-way liquor license. Sun King is currently starting the process of rehab.

Once renovated and open, the Sun King Broad Ripple Tap Room will feature a wide array of Sun King beers, including core, seasonal, small batch, barrel aged and sours, alongside spirits from Sun King’s distillery in Carmel, as well as adult and non-alcoholic slushies.

Similar to how it’s helped incubate new food concepts at its locations downtown, at Carmel and at the soon-to-open The Yard at Fishers District location, Sun King is also working to develop partnerships with independently operated, local restaurants to provide unique food options for its patrons at the Broad Ripple taproom when it opens.

“Supporting local is at the heart of our mission, and we’re actively searching for a food partner that will complement our world class beverage program and give our patrons another reason to visit and love Sun King,” said Sun King co-founder and owner, Dave Colt. “It’s important to note that we couldn’t have gotten to where we are today without support of the bars, restaurants, and liquor stores throughout Broad Ripple, and it is our goal for this taproom to help increase awareness and grow consumer demand for Sun King at our retail partners in the area, just as it has at our other locations.”
